Transaction 24d277bf401e7b1576633748a119b0f4f14a8e5303391e009daef4bb0951732a

block
f0e847f55a11fd18d78b251c185fd2a06e6570a00d6e78215e3bc741e4846edd

1 Input

25 Outputs